### Action Item: Kiosk Watchdog Tuning (Postmortem PM-Harborview)

The Lobbylane kiosk app froze for forty minutes because the watchdog's restart threshold was too lenient. Owner: release manager. Before the next rollout, bake the revised watchdog constants into the build config and confirm them in staging. The agreed values are listed below.

constants for yajep-yahap:
TIERS = {
    "sorax": 953,
    "istius": 583,
    "istath": 963,
    "belael": 708,
    "novmir": 797,
    "isteth": 147,
    "casath": 795,
}

## Env Vars — Garage Feed

Quick notes for the sync: the Stallwick occupancy feed now pushes counts from all four downtown decks every 30 seconds. `GF_POLL_MS` and `GF_DECK_FILTER` behave as before, no drama there. The only gotcha is the upstream sensor gateway now requires an auth credential instead of IP allowlisting, so that has to live in the env file. Put the credential line right below this paragraph.

secret setting of fajof-tagep: VAULT_KEY13=796f7aba7157f

## Deployment

Stormfan fans out weather alerts from the Harbright feed to regional subscriber queues. Deploys are rolling; never take down more than one fan-out node or alerts will lag. Support: if customers report missing alerts, check queue depth first, then feed freshness. Redeploys are safe mid-storm — the buffer drains on restart. Do not edit topic mappings by hand. Each fan-out node starts with the configuration values listed below.

service settings:
[istax]
port = 9090
team = sormir
host = istax.ferradyn.corp
region = central-2
access_code = ac_447e33
timeout_ms = 250

☐ Before rotating the Tocksweep scheduler keys, confirm the cron drift investigation is closed: support should verify that no jobs on the Hallin cluster are still firing more than 90 seconds late, and that the clock-sync fix has been deployed to every worker. Attach the final drift report to the ceremony record. When both checks pass, unseal the rotation workstation using the recovery passphrase noted immediately below this item.

recovery phrase for kagep-kadug: praox-wenael